Shamim, Ivy Meet Party Seniors

,
Politics (Gctnews24.blogspot.com) Senior leaders of Awami League have unconnectedly met with ex-MP Shamim Osman and former Narayanganj municipality mayor Selina Hayat Ivy to decide one of them as a party applicant in the Narayanganj City Corporation (NCC) polls.

They met the seniors at the parliament's deputy leader Syeda Sajeda Chowdhury's Gulshan abode on Sunday morning.

Behind the meeting Shamim told bdnews24.com: "I can't say anything on the issue now as I've been asked not to [say anything]. I was single-handedly there. She (Ivy) went there after [I left]"

The two cream of the crop of the ruling party's Narayanganj unit are among the aspirant from Awami League who are vying for the mayoral post in the recently formed corporation.

After prime minister and party chief Sheikh Hasina met the central leaders to discuss the issue on Saturday, joint general secretary Mahbub-ul-Alam Hanif had said the two candidates would sit with Sajeda at 10am Sunday.
